Construction And Performance Test Of Solar System
Abstract
Renewable energy is crucial for sustainable development and addressing global challenges such
as climate change, energy security, and environmental degradation. Solar energy is one of the
important source of renewable energy and plays significant roles to produce electricity. This
study focuses on the construction and performance evaluation of a solar panel system for
generating a specific amount of electricity. In addition, we have demonstrate the calculation of
the full solar panel system during the construction process. Solar irradiance depends on location
of the Earth. The research was conducted in Bangladesh, leveraging the PV syst simulation
software to determine the optimal tilt angle and azimuth angle for maximizing yearly energy
generation. We evaluate the system's efficiency under real-world conditions. Through advanced
materials and technology, solar energy systems will become more capable of sustainably meeting
energy demands.
We conducted tests on our solar panel over three consecutive sunny days and typically achieved
around 75% efficiency. Thus, we believe that in our location, a solar panel with 25% higher
capacity than the user’s requirement should be installed for fixed tilt and azimuth configurations.
Otherwise, the system will not function properly.
